This is Florida's premier award that recognizes the best managed organization from the public and private sectors. These organizations will join a prestigious list of previous recipients as "role models for performance excellence" in Florida. This award is the culmination of an extensive assessment process that assures the organizations have demonstrated a full commitment to continuous improvement across their entire management system.
